Xiaomi apologies for UK ‘Flash Sale’ in which only ten phones were made available
June 16, 2025
Xiaomi hasapologizedfor any misunderstanding caused by a series of ‘Flash Sales’ it held on itsU.K. launch day. The web sale saw Xiaomi reduce theXiaomi Mi 8 LiteandXiaomi Mi A2price to just one pound (~$1.29). However, only a total of ten phones were made available throughout the four flash sales, causing some backlash among fans.
TheBBCreported that since the sale, a number of complaints were made on the Xiaomi Facebook page and, more seriously, to the UK’s advertising standards watchdog.

The exact number of devices that would be available was not mentioned on the offer’s sales page — although, it could be found in theterms and conditions. Here Xiaomi explained that three devices would be available in each of the first two sales, and two would be available in each of the second two sales. However, the BBC said the company only added these figures to the terms and conditions on the day before the sale.
There was also controversy surrounding how Xiaomi selected the sale’s ‘winners.’ A Twitter user discovered that Xiaomi’s website showed the handsets as being sold out immediately following the sale, raising a question as to whether they had sold any units at all.

Xiaomi U.K. sales manager Wilkin Lee subsequently weighed in,writing on Twitter: “Of the thousands who clicked ‘buy’ simultaneously, the tie-breaker is done by selecting the winners randomly. Winners will access inventory to add to cart and proceed, which is why there was no call to check stock limit on the page.”
However, this was yet another poorly explained aspect of the sale, asXiaomi’s terms and conditions pagesaid winners are selected on a “first come, first serve” basis, not by lottery.

Xiaomi’s response
In astatementon Twitter, Xiaomi apologized saying that it did not realize people in the U.K. would associate the term ‘Flash Sale’ with a type of sale where “more than 10 devices were available.”
Reactions to the apology on Twitter were mixed. Whilesomecriticized the company for being too vague in regards to the terms of the deal,otherssuggested that the company’s phones are more important than its PR.
The phones that were available for one pound were theXiaomi Mi 8 Liteand theXiaomi Mi A2. The Mi 8 Lite currently costs 249 pounds (~$320), while the Mi A2 is 259 pounds (~$333.59) on the Xiaomi U.K. website. In total, twelve different smartphone models arecurrently availableon the company’s site in the U.K.
Xiaomi often employsflash salesto drum up interest for its devices and they oftensell out in seconds. However, the companyusually claimsto have more than just ten devices available for sale.
